The kit contains two radio controller boards (RCB) assembled with the ATmega256RFR2. The RCB is powered by two AAA batteries and forms a fully functional and portable wireless node. The kit also includes a sensor terminal board (STB) for connection to a PC/laptop, and one Key Remote Control Board enabling demo/evaluation of remote control applications like ZigBee Remote Control and ZigBee Light Link.

The ATmega256RFR2 evaluation kit demonstrates the unique performance of the latest 2.4GHz System-on-chip solution, ATmega256RFR2. The kit is the hardware platform for evaluating complete wireless system solutions including wireless stacks such as IPv6/6LoWPAN, ZigBee RF4CE and ZigBee PRO. The kit is also an ideal platform evaluation and development of various proprietary sytems using low level drivers or the new Lightweight Mesh Stack.
